Come Dance in the Rain With Me

Come Dance in the Rain With Me

“Come in out of the rain,” they say,
“you’ll catch your death of cold”
but this rain softly falling
beckons to my thirsty soul.

If staying out here kills me
then I’m one happy gal
because the rain so quietly whispers
secrets only God can tell.

I love the idea of learning about the Lord. Getting to know Him. Kind of feels like two friends whispering secrets into each other’s ears, doesn’t it?

I think God delights in telling us secrets. Just between us friends.

Miracle of Miracles

Miracle of Miracles

Quite a few years ago, I heard the term, "Ordinary Miracles". I wonder, is there such a thing? I have never thought of miracles as ordinary. And the least ordinary of them all, the one that still amazes me most, is God born as a baby to become the Word of God in the flesh. I hope I never get used to the miracles of God. Especially the ultimate miracle of His birth.
